The
Saturday school was set up by a group of teachers and parents
associations in 1977, to provide supplementary and complementary
tuition for pupils of all abilites.
The
School caters for pupils aged
4 - 18 years and
offers teaching in English, Mathematics, Science and French.
Subjects are offered in line with the National Curriculum
and throughout the key stages.
The
Saturday School has a selection of KEY
STAGE 1, 2, 3, 4 and GCSE papers which we can work
through with your child, to help him prepare for his SATs
and GCSE examination.
SCHOOL
WORK / HOMEWORK: Pupils are welcome to bring in
their School work and Home work problems.
The
School makes use of the services of both qualified and Graduate
teachers. Pupils are divided into groups of not more than
four to five in numbers. Each group has its own teacher making
it possible for the pupil to be given personal attention and
their progress monitored in all subjects. As a result of our
small group teaching. we are able to cater for both high fliers
and slow learners.
